What is a Lightning Protection System?
A lightning protection system is designed to protect structures from lightning strikes by providing a safe path for the electrical energy to follow. These systems typically consist of several components, including:
- Lightning rods
- Conductors
- Grounding systems
- Surge protection devices
When properly installed, these components work together to divert the energy from a lightning strike away from your building, minimizing the risk of fire, electrical damage, and injury.
Benefits of Lightning Protection
Implementing a lightning protection system offers numerous advantages, including:
- Increased Safety: The primary benefit of lightning protection installation is enhanced safety for occupants and property. A well-designed system can significantly reduce the risk of injury or fatality during a lightning storm.
- Property Protection: Lightning strikes can cause extensive damage to buildings, resulting in costly repairs. A lightning protection system can prevent or minimize this damage.
- Insurance Benefits: Many insurance companies offer discounts on premiums for properties equipped with lightning protection systems, recognizing the reduced risk.

How to Install Lightning Protection
Understanding how to install lightning protection is crucial for ensuring the effectiveness of the system. While it is recommended to hire a professional for installation, here is a general overview of the steps involved:
- Assessment: Begin by assessing the building and its surroundings. Identify the highest points and potential hazards that may affect the lightning protection system.
- Design: Develop a design plan that outlines the placement of lightning rods, conductors, and grounding systems. This plan should comply with local building codes and standards.
- Install Lightning Rods: Use a lightning rod installation guide to properly mount the rods at the highest points of the structure. Ensure they are securely fastened and positioned to provide optimal coverage.
- Connect Conductors: Connect copper or aluminum conductors from the lightning rods to the grounding system. Ensure that the connections are tight and secure.
- Grounding System: Install a grounding system that consists of ground rods or plates buried in the soil. This system will safely dissipate the electrical energy from a lightning strike.
- Surge Protection Devices: Consider installing surge protection devices to protect electrical systems and appliances from power surges caused by lightning strikes.
- Inspection: After installation, conduct a thorough inspection to ensure that all components are securely in place and functioning correctly.
Lightning Safety Tips
In addition to having a lightning protection system, following lightning safety tips can further enhance your safety during storms:
- Stay indoors during a thunderstorm and avoid using electrical appliances.
- Stay away from windows and doors, as well as plumbing fixtures, to reduce the risk of injury from lightning strikes.
- Do not take shelter under trees, as they can attract lightning.
- Monitor weather forecasts and be aware of storm warnings.
